Subject: [PATCH 5.16 0357/1039] regulator: qcom-labibb: OCP interrupts are not a failure while disabled

From: Marijn Suijten <marijn.suijten@...ainline.org>

[ Upstream commit d27bb69dc83f00f86a830298c967052cded6e784 ]

Receiving the Over-Current Protection interrupt while the regulator is
disabled does not count as unhandled/failure (IRQ_NONE, or 0 as it were)
but a "fake event", usually due to inrush as the is regulator about to
be enabled.
